Runbook: Glimmerlog audit viewer (contractor notes). If the viewer shows an empty timeline, it's almost always the ingest tailer lagging — check the lag gauge on the ops dashboard first. Restarting the tailer pod clears most stalls within a minute. If it still won't catch up, the tailer likely lost its read credential; re-add the following line to its env file and restart.

secret setting of kagep-kajep: ARCHIVE_KEY3=481

## Changed defaults

Heads up: the Ledgerline tax-rate lookup cache now defaults to a 15-minute TTL instead of 24 hours. Turns out rates in the Veldt County sandbox were going stale mid-demo, which was embarrassing. Eviction is now LRU rather than FIFO, and the cache warms on boot. If you're reviewing, check that nothing hardcodes the old TTL. The new defaults land as follows.

deployment values, bajop-taweg:
holwyn:
  log_level: debug
  metrics_host: metrics.holwyn.zemvarsys.internal
  pool_size: 32

Step 4: Stale-cache remediation for the Quillbrook catalog service. Following the postmortem, we now invalidate cache entries on write rather than relying on TTL expiry alone, and the shadow-read comparison job runs hourly to detect drift. Before enabling the new invalidation path in each environment, confirm the replica lag alarm is green. Then apply the updated cache-layer settings, which are reproduced in full below.

config for tagaf-bawif:
[norok]
host = norok.ordinworks.local
user = norok_svc
database = norok_prod

Handover from Director Vasq to Director Orlen. Topic: outsourcing tier-one support to Brindlemoor Services. Contract draft reviewed; pricing per ticket acceptable, termination clause needs tightening. Pilot covers the Kellsport branch only. Finance to model headcount impact over two quarters and confirm severance provisions. Transition target: end of Q3. No announcements until legal signs off. Open items tracked in the shared ledger. Read the appended note before any forecasting work.

management briefing: Only 7 of the 120 pilot accounts renewed Ralael, so a churn review is set for January 1.